That's not going to happen.
As far as I know, in 41 years of Macintosh history, there has never been a case where a Mac hit the end of the line, and Apple later changed their minds and made newer versions of the operating system compatible with it.
For the 2017 MacBook Air, the end of the line is Monterey. Full stop.
There are applications that will run on Monterey and that can extend the useful life of that machine – like Firefox, LibreOffice, and the commercial Affinity V2 suite (Photo, Designer, and Publisher). Hopefully you already have a number of the applications that you need. Or you can buy a new Mac that is compatible with newer versions of macOS. But as far as "no more major macOS upgrades for that machine" – it is what it is.
